Type
ORACLE
Validation date
2025-05-18 09:23: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.688e-4,
    "usd": 3.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00018EFE2E761D30167373686CB734FDD525E6E281002660E8254A0BA242C1FA2C13

Previous signature

498ACCCF1C4ED3A1C442B7CF126FF198B0F11AE7F92583B554EBF9AFC5BD4A6B9A9F1054519DE83793957881B890D90037E388188B325041C0D29D8DB2CC9C0B

Origin signature

30440220694C5ED9E1C01B492183748CF444183036A42DDBC5488237AA1527E92F04F6B3022010CD629C048BC7740F3DD656F01FB5B099F12B8F6F72D50A5B394587D189B82F

Proof of work

010204892A04DBE05192BCB662689E7E19700F3F7202028EF0A9F20635C4948436ED85A43BA3017281EE97781342DD8F24ED6F583B5FE542830FDB5191A11843A72A61

Proof of integrity

0007AAC8E1297B19BFAD916B8146AB65A4BBDFD97BEE8E610CC94405955472ED64

Coordinator signature

B0C8565CB69A859CE741DBD83E1C6936DBF16A8FB5DBF1344FD965FFF85C6BFF5D37076F119387EAF6C36B101FEE8B5BF844477DC3E7004F78465ADC61C5CC06

Validator #1 public key

00013979F182FBF100A7D850091072443374862E8A007B24B5E14A1405B1F3B1F406

Validator #1 signature

1B1E1C492A3F30525C5DC732001415980A085E8FF2364BF858F297D99AB8120C2FBB584CE2A0B0C646E769E4A5ACC6D1E21D227CFBC1F5E5C1434609788D8F02

Validator #2 public key

0001A5E6F6D02CE7E311CF3CC87C79329877BC7E086C52A92FDED417D6F7D43F13C5

Validator #2 signature

996B7B23C40BE31A4710D4A6DDADAB1D770357BD6A66B25AE61543ED3DD7EBB5529FA80B7472E6B2BE05F4D7EA15A7D085F3D533303C023456EB365901EC2B00